Local artists and young creatives in the Los Angeles area have several exciting opportunities to advance their careers and showcase their work. Arts for LA is opening applications for their ACTIVATE Delegates and Emerging Arts Leaders 2026 program, designed for anyone in LA County seeking to gain skills, resources, and access to an expanded network to effect change in the greater LA arts and culture sector. An info session will be held on December 10, with applications due by January 7, 2026.

The Long Beach Public Library and Arts Council for Long Beach, supported by Urban Word NYC, have launched the 2026 Long Beach Youth Poet Laureate program. This annual initiative celebrates young writers and community leaders who use poetry to inspire change and uplift their voices. Applications are open for Long Beach residents ages 13 to 18.

Angels Gate Cultural Center is currently collecting children's chapter books for use during Arts + Exploration Field Trips. Donated books will help hundreds of students create blackout poetry inspired by the gallery's current exhibition, Sustainers of Life. Blackout poetry is a creative technique where poets take existing text and use markers to black out most words, leaving select words that form new poems.

Local artists are invited to apply for House 1002's In-House Artist Call, a rotating spotlight program offering 300+ square feet of warehouse exhibition space at 1002 S. Pacific Ave. in San Pedro. Selected artists receive creative freedom across all mediums, their own opening reception with refreshments, promotion, and up to one month of public display during shop hours. The space is open Wednesday and Thursday 12-5 p.m., Friday 12-7 p.m., Saturday 11 a.m.-5 p.m., and Sunday 12-5 p.m. This opportunity is free to apply for.
